Cost Guide for Kitchen Renovations in Sarasota
Renovating a kitchen in Sarasota can be an exciting yet complex endeavor, blending creativity with practical considerations. Many Sarasota residents invest in kitchen renovations to boost home value while creating a more enjoyable cooking environment. It is essential to grasp the potential expenses before starting a remodel. Kitchen renovation costs can vary widely depending on the size of the space, the quality of materials, and the scope of the upgrades, so a thorough plan is essential.
The design and configuration of a kitchen heavily influence overall expenses. Creating an open-plan kitchen often involves structural modifications, such as taking down walls or strengthening supports. These alterations can significantly increase labor expenses and require permits from local authorities. Following local building regulations is crucial in Sarasota to guarantee structural integrity and avoid fines. Simple kitchen layouts cost less, though even minor adjustments like moving pipes or wiring can increase expenses.
The choice of materials largely dictates renovation expenses. From laminate to premium stone surfaces, countertop selection dramatically impacts cost. Each choice affects not only the price but also the longevity and maintenance requirements of the kitchen. A basic laminate counter may cost a few hundred, while high-end granite or quartz can reach significant sums. Similarly, cabinetry represents a substantial portion of the renovation budget. While standard cabinets are economical, tailored cabinetry can enhance aesthetics and provide a personalized touch, which increases the budget.
Appliances are another significant expense that homeowners must consider. Modern kitchens often feature energy-efficient refrigerators, dishwashers, ovens, and cooktops. Smart appliances, including Wi-Fi-enabled ovens and sensor faucets, are growing popular in Sarasota. While these upgrades enhance convenience and energy savings, they also increase the upfront investment. Proper arrangement of appliances ensures efficiency and visual appeal, and professional guidance helps avoid expensive errors.
Contractor experience and project scope influence labor expenses in Sarasota. Hiring a licensed general contractor ensures that the work meets professional standards, including electrical and plumbing codes, but it comes at a premium. Local labor rates in Sarasota are influenced by factors such as demand, project size, and the contractor's reputation. Subcontractors like electricians, plumbers, and tilers may add extra costs. Transparent communication with the contractor about the project scope and budget can prevent unexpected overruns and delays.
Renovation projects frequently encounter unforeseen financial demands. Older Sarasota homes may have hidden issues such as outdated wiring, plumbing problems, or structural deficiencies. Repairing these concerns ensures safety and durability but adds to costs. A reserve of 10–20% of the total budget is recommended for unexpected expenses. This proactive approach ensures that the renovation progresses smoothly and reduces the stress of dealing with unforeseen complications.
Decorative and finishing choices significantly affect the budget. Choices in flooring, lighting, backsplash, and wall colors shape the kitchen’s look and feel. Hardwood floors, natural stone tiles, and designer lighting fixtures elevate the space but come with higher price tags. Local design trends favor light, coastal-inspired aesthetics, impacting material choices and pricing. Engaging with a local designer familiar with Sarasota’s market and style trends can help homeowners achieve a balance between aesthetic appeal and budget constraints.
Upgrading a kitchen improves aesthetics and strengthens property market appeal. Renovated kitchens are a key selling point in Sarasota real estate. Investing in quality finishes, functional design, and contemporary appliances enhances ROI in Sarasota. Decisions should reflect both immediate functionality and enduring market appeal.
The way a renovation is financed strongly affects budgeting and decision-making. Financing choices may include HELOCs, personal loans, or contractor-specific plans. Analyzing costs and available financing helps plan repayments and ensures the project stays on track. Detailed budget planning ensures both affordability and high-quality results.
